Once Upon A Time

I was looking at Lindsey Wixson's Wikipedia page and found out that one of the first projects that she did as a model was appear in Karl Lagerveld's short film Once Upon A Time. After looking up the film I found out that  it is a short biography  about Coco Chanel (played by Keira Knightley) starting up her shop. I think this has to be one of Lagerveld's best short films...that man is a genius.
